The family of Korryn Gaines breathe some relief after a jury awarded them $37 million dollars in damages in the death of Korryn Gaines.

The money will be doled out to Gaines’ parents, sister and children. Her son, Kodi Gaines who was struck twice by officer’s gunfire during the shooting, will receive the largest sum. The family and their attorney’s held a press conference following Friday’s decision.
